Learn about the Taylor Mesilla Historic Site….

Alexandra McKinney will host the first of 4 series of talks about the Taylor Mesilla Historic Site.

Learn what the site is, how it became a state historic site, what the purpose of the historic site will be going forward, as well as the history of Mesilla and the people who call it home.

The first talk will be on July 27th at 2 pm. Free and open to the public. Learn More

Coming Soon… El Paso’s La Nube STEAM Center….

La Nube is a long-awaited STEAM (science, technology, engineering, arts and math) discovery center opening in August. It is more than a children’s museum, intentionally omitting the terms from its name. Read More

Cruces Creatives

  • Cruces Creatives is a non-profit makerspace that connects people with the tools, training, and community to make practically anything. Tools and space include 3D printers, CAD manufacturing tools such as CNC and laser, wood shop, bicycle shop, textile lab, audio-visual lab, electronics lab,  kids room, and more. Events Schedule

Farm & Ranch Museum

  • The New Mexico Farm and Ranch Museum has daily demonstration programs such as chair caning, wool spinning, weaving, quilting & blacksmithing. So keep them in mind if you are looking for things to do. Learn More
